Transaction 32386a776fba7531c252fd44fed19a0bc2e1b7a2821dfd58fc260a7415eb01ae
1 Input
2 Outputs
- 32386a776fba7531c252fd44fed19a0bc2e1b7a2821dfd58fc260a7415eb01ae:0
- 32386a776fba7531c252fd44fed19a0bc2e1b7a2821dfd58fc260a7415eb01ae:1
value 328947
address 33FYtedcvvdont17BJLsGyX2QNVgSjDYSS
value 463439
address 37ZFuXKiZBaxSCY1135V7qx1C6rvCL1f2o